Unprotected WebSocket in stitionai/devika
An unprotected WebSocket connection in the latest version of stitionai/devika (commit ecee79f) allows a malicious website to connect to the backend and issue commands on behalf of the user. The backend serves all listeners on the given socket, enabling any such malicious website to intercept all communication between the user and the backend. This vulnerability can lead to unauthorized command execution and potential server-side request forgery.

CWE-862 Missing Authorization
The product does not perform an authorization check when an actor attempts to access a resource or perform an action.
